What is DP-900 and what does it test?
DP-900 stands for Microsoft Azure Data Fundamentals. The exam measures whether you understand data concepts and common data workloads on Azure—especially how data types map to storage and analytics solutions.
DP-900 exam overview (what you’ll be assessed on)
DP-900 focuses on practical understanding rather than deep administration. You should be comfortable explaining:
- Data concepts (how different data types behave)
- Relational databases and SQL-based modeling
- Non-relational data and NoSQL scenarios
- Analytics workloads (batch, streaming, BI, and lakehouse-style processing)
Tip: Treat DP-900 as “data literacy for Azure.” If you can explain why a workload uses a certain storage or analytics approach, you’re learning the exact mindset DP-900 tests.

What is the DP-900 syllabus (with exact percentage weightings)?
DP-900’s current skills measured are grouped into four major domains. Use the following weightings to guide how much time you spend on each area.
DP-900 syllabus domain map (current)
- Core data concepts (25–30%)
- Relational data on Azure (20–25%)
- Non-relational data on Azure (15–20%)
- Analytics workloads on Azure (25–30%)
Warning: Don’t study only one database technology. DP-900 evaluates trade-offs across multiple data types and workload types.
Domain 1: Core data concepts (25–30%)
You should know how to distinguish and reason about data types and storage behavior.
Topic breakdown (what to master):
- Structured, semi-structured, and unstructured data
- Structured examples (tables, rows/columns)
- Semi-structured examples (JSON, key-value patterns)
- Unstructured examples (files, documents, media)
- Data storage categories
- Online vs. persistent storage concepts
- How storage patterns support different workloads
- Transactional vs. analytical workloads
- Transactional: insert/update/delete, consistency, operational querying
- Analytical: aggregations, scanning large datasets, reporting and insights
- Data movement and workload direction
- How data flows from storage into analytics systems
Domain 2: Relational data on Azure (20–25%)
You’ll focus on relational modeling and Azure’s SQL-based ecosystem.
Topic breakdown (what to master):
- SQL and relational concepts
- Tables, primary keys, relationships
- Joins and common query patterns
- Azure SQL services
- Core idea of Azure’s SQL offerings (relational database platform concepts)
- Typical relational scenarios (structured data, transactional use)
- How relational data supports analytics
- When relational sources feed reporting or dashboards
Domain 3: Non-relational data on Azure (15–20%)
You’ll cover NoSQL and non-relational storage patterns for flexible schemas and scale.
Topic breakdown (what to master):
- Non-relational data models
- Document-oriented, key-value, and wide-column style thinking
- Azure Blob/File/Table Storage
- Blob Storage for large unstructured objects (media, logs, backups)
- File Storage for SMB file shares
- Table Storage for key/value-style structured entities
- Azure Cosmos DB
- Core understanding of globally distributed NoSQL database concepts
- Choosing Cosmos DB patterns based on workload needs (application data, fast queries)
Domain 4: Analytics workloads on Azure (25–30%)
This is where the exam connects storage with analytics platforms and BI.
Topic breakdown (what to master):
- Large-scale analytics
- Batch processing and big data scanning concepts
- Azure Databricks
- Using Spark-based analytics concepts for large datasets
- Microsoft Fabric
- Conceptual understanding of Fabric analytics components and how they support BI/data workflows
- Real-time analytics
- Streaming concepts and near real-time insights
- Power BI
- BI dashboarding principles and how data sources feed reporting
What does the DP-900 exam format look like?
DP-900 is designed for foundational knowledge checks. You should expect a question set centered on interpreting scenarios and choosing the most appropriate data concept or Azure storage/analytics approach.
Exam format essentials candidates should know
Use the official exam listing to verify exact mechanics for your appointment, but plan for:
- A multiple-choice experience covering all four syllabus domains
- Questions that describe a data scenario and ask you to select the best match (for example, “which data type fits best?” or “which workload pattern is more transactional?”)
- Clear emphasis on vocabulary: SQL vs. NoSQL, relational vs. non-relational, analytics vs. transactional
Tip: Your goal is to read scenarios like a data architect and answer using the syllabus language: structured/semi-structured/unstructured, transactional/analytical, relational/non-relational.

DP-900 voucher price vs exam cost: how they relate
Many candidates mix up voucher price with exam cost. The voucher price is what you pay to acquire voucher value; the exam cost is what the exam booking page charges for the appointment.
Key distinction to understand
- Exam cost = the fee shown when booking DP-900 for your region
- Voucher price = the amount you pay to purchase voucher value (which you apply during booking)

Realistic exam-prep timeline for Morocco candidates
Use this timeline as a starting point and adjust based on your schedule.
Option A: 2-week sprint (for motivated learners)
- Days 1–4: Core data concepts + relational SQL foundations
- Days 5–8: Non-relational storage (Blob/File/Table + Cosmos DB) + Azure matching
- Days 9–12: Analytics workloads (Databricks, Fabric, real-time analytics, Power BI)
- Days 13–14: Mock exams + review weaknesses
Option B: 4-week structured plan (for steady learning)
- Week 1: Core data concepts + transactional vs analytical mastery
- Week 2: Relational on Azure + SQL scenario practice
- Week 3: Non-relational on Azure + analytics intro
- Week 4: Analytics workloads + mock exams + final review
Tip: If you miss a day, don’t “catch up by reading more.” Instead, do 15–20 scenario practice questions to keep momentum.
